12 weeks. 6 working artists. Your music β€” from scratch to stage.

Make Some Waves is Berlin School of Sound’s flagship semester program in sound design and music production.

Over 12 weeks, you’ll move through sound art, live electronics, modular synthesis, game audio, music production, mixing, mastering, and audiovisual performance β€” each module taught by a different working artist from Berlin’s scene.

You won’t study music from the outside. You’ll make it, perform it, and present it on stage at ACUD at the end of the semester.

Course Structure

Module I β€” Sound Art Foundations Β· Weeks 1–2

Instructor: Antje Vowinckel

Week 1 β€” Introduction to Sound Art
History and theory of sound art. Semiotics of sound. Analysis of pioneering works. Deep listening exercises. Introduction to experimental composition.

Week 2 β€” Text and Sound as Intermedia
Sound poetry fundamentals. Experimental spoken word techniques. Hands-on microphone and voice recording. Basic audio editing. Language-based sound works.

Module II β€” Live Electronics Β· Week 3

Instructor: RETHE

Week 3 β€” Live Performance Techniques
Combining hardware and software in a live set β€” Elektron Digitakt, Digitone, Ableton Live. Creative control behind the machines.

Module III β€” Modular Synthesis & Electronics Β· Weeks 4–5

Instructor: StΓ©phane LefranΓ§ois

Week 4 β€” Introduction to Modular Synthesis
Fundamentals, patch cables, signal routing, oscillators, filters, envelope generators. Your first ambient and drone compositions.

Week 5 β€” Complex Patching & Generative Systems
Cross-modulation, feedback loops, sequencers and randomisation. Creating evolving textures and self-playing systems. Modular in live performance.

Module IV β€” Field Recording & Game Audio Β· Weeks 6–7

Week 6 β€” Field Recording & Extended Techniques Β· Antje Vowinckel
Advanced field recording in Berlin. Space and object resonance. Processing recordings electronically. Site-specific sound installation concepts.

Week 7 β€” Game Audio & Interactive Sound Β· Dario Beckmann
Music for games β€” FMOD, Unreal Engine, Wwise. Interactive audio design. Adaptive music systems. Game sound effects and environmental audio.

Module V β€” Performance & Media Art Β· Week 8

Instructor: Georg Werner

Week 8 β€” Audiovisual Installation & Performance
Fundamentals of audiovisual installation art. Spatial sound design. Performance art with sound. Body, voice, and space. Professional documentation and portfolio building.

Module VI β€” Production & Technology Β· Weeks 9–11

Instructor: Henning Grambow

Week 9 β€” Electronic Music Production
Music production fundamentals. Studio workflow. Ableton Live and Pro Tools. Recording techniques.

Week 10 β€” Advanced Production & Sound Design
Professional mixing techniques. Mastering principles. AI plugins in production. Music business basics β€” publishing, sync licensing, royalties. Sound design for film and media.

Week 11 β€” Advanced Mixing & Mastering
Parallel processing. Creative sound design in mixing. Spatial audio. Mastering chain architecture. LUFS and reference standards. Genre-specific mastering. AI mastering tools β€” when to use them and when not to.

Week 12 β€” Final Project & Professional Development

Final project mixing and mastering. Portfolio development. Music publishing and distribution. Creating professional demo reels.

Final Concert at ACUD Kunsthaus β€” your work performed live in front of an audience. Friends, family, Berlin’s music community. This is what the semester has been building toward.
